The story of Anna Hughes began in 1911 in South Carolina. In 1920, Anna Hughes resided in Catawba, York, South Carolina, USA. In 1930, Anna Hughes resided in Rock Hill, York, South Carolina, USA. Anna Hughes married John Joseph Murphy, and had children including Frank H Murphy, John Joseph Murphy Jr. Anna Hughes passed away in 1998 in Rockingham, Richmond County, North Carolina, United States of America.
